Understand the ADHD Care Pathway

Drawing from 25 years of research, clinical expertise, and business strategies, we’ll guide you through a collaborative care pathway, including:
• Pre-Assessment & Screening

• Assessment

• Treatment

• Treatment Efficacy & Titration

• Treatment Compliance

• Thriving with ADHD & Comorbid Conditions
